The complete 44-game slate for the 2025-26 college football postseason was unveiled Thursday, including 33 games airing on either ABC or ESPN. The full 2025-26 postseason slate of games begin Dec. 13 and end with the College Football Playoff National Championship on Jan. 19.

This postseason list doesn’t include the first-round College Football Playoff games that will be played Dec. 19-20 on the campuses of the higher seeded teams since those have yet to be determined.

College Football Playoff

Dec. 31
Goodyear Cotton Bowl Classic CFP quarterfinal (Arlington, Texas — 7:30 pm ET, ESPN)

Jan. 1
Capital One Orange Bowl CFP quarterfinal (Miami Gardens, Fla. — 12 pm ET, ESPN
Rose Bowl CFP quarterfinal (Pasadena, Calif. — 4 pm ET, ESPN)
Allstate Sugar Bowl CFP quarterfinal (New Orleans, La. — 8 pm ET, ESPN)

Jan. 8
Vrbo Fiesta Bowl CFP semifinal (Glendale, Ariz. — 7:30 pm ET, ESPN)

Jan. 9
Chick-fil-A Peach Bowl CFP semifinal (Atlanta, Ga. — 7:30 pm ET, ESPN)

Jan. 19
College Football Playoff National Championship (Miami Gardens, Fla. — 7:30 pm ET, ESPN)
